If you haven�t heard already, Weezer is going to hit the road yet again! This time they are taking along The Strokes and Dashboard Confessional. Read on for details.
We got the following news from a post on Weezer.com:
The prep work is nearly done, and while a few details are still being ironed out, its time to announce The Enlightenment Tour '02! This tour will mostly take place in outdoor ampitheatres, taking advantage of the summer weather whenever possible. For the opening acts, a killer lineup has been assembled. Dashboard Confessional has been confirmed for the whole tour, and The Strokes will be also playing on a still to be determined section. Opening the whole tour (except for one TBA date) are Sparta, a cool new band assembled from parts of the now-defunct At The Drive In. So for most shows, one of the following 2 lineups will be in effect: 1.Sparta, 2. Dashboard Confessional, 3. Weezer... OR, 1.Sparta, 2. Dashboard Confessional, 3. The Strokes, 4. Weezer. There may be some additional suprises [sic] in the works as well.
Full details are on the way, and all the very latest tour info will be available in the "tour" section.
The dates as we know them...(PLEASE NOTE: some of these are subject to change/be removed/replaced!)
